Whitesboro High School students Aiden Kane, Morgan Randall, Donato Jellenichr and Tyler Sodj were heading home from their junior prom on May 17 when they spotted a family’s garage on fire in Marcy and immediately leapt into action to rescue them, according to local media outlet Observer-Dispatch.

00:14So basically it was prom night.
00:16We ended up leaving and decided to go to our friend's house.
00:18And on the way there, we saw a huge garage just engulfed in flames.
00:23And we were just astonished at what was happening.
00:26We ended up running up to the house and making sure no one was in there.
00:30I went up to the fire and I was trying to see if there was anyone in it, like screaming.
00:35And I made sure there was no one in there.
00:36And then as I backed up to go to the actual house to get the people out,
00:40it kind of exploded like right in front of me.
00:42It was like making all these popping noises.
00:44The garage ended up exploding multiple times.
00:46There must have been like propane tanks in there or something.
00:49But it was insane and it was pretty scary.
00:52But I was just worrying about getting those kids out.
